I think it would still be a good idea to pass the mode as an argument,
just in case the two other arguments are CONST_INTs (remember that
CONST_INTs don't have a mode).  In fact, your proposed patch would
probably crash or just fail to do right thing should the first
argument be a CONST_INT.

However, since all uses of these instructions take a register as an
argument (and only now, after having written the paragraph above, do I
see it can only make sense to call have_add2_insn having a REG in the
first argument, I think it may indeed be ok.  Then perhaps it would be
enough to check that GET_MODE (x) != VOIDmode, and abort () otherwise.
